Responsibilities:
DELIVERY
– Ensure an annual budget and reserves policy is in place, ensuring balance of ‘top-down’ and ‘bottom-up’ approach.
– Ensure that monthly monitoring systems are in place to ensure that the organisation operates effectively within agreed budgets.
– Prepare; monthly management accounts, a quarterly finance report for the Board, monthly internal reports (for CEO and SMT), and external reports for funders.
– Take full responsibility for the organisation’s asset register.
PEOPLE
– Responsible for the line management of the Finance Assistant. Manage and coach direct reports to enable them to manage their own projects.
– Facilitate an understanding throughout the organisation of the value of financial controls and systems, and monitoring and evaluation processes, and the role that each colleague can play.
MANAGING RESOURCES
– Support business growth by ensuring new funding applications include accurately costed budgets.
– Evaluate all existing contracts to ensure financial viability and performance.
– Consider and propose expenditure efficiencies.
– Ensure HR/payroll, and management of pension provider.
– Ensure adequate capability and compliance across the organisation, to implement financial controls and systems, and agreed monitoring and evaluation processes.
RELATIONSHIPS
– Manage and develop key partnership arrangements across a range of colleagues, stakeholders, funders, and partners.
– Liaise with external auditors to ensure annual audit is completed on time; compliance with all requirements of company, charity law and statutory obligations.
– Complete quarterly VAT reporting and manage relations with HMRC, FCA and banking partner.
